Crystal | Density Matthews: 3.99 Å3/Da / Density % sol: 69.17 % |
---|---|
Crystal grow | Temperature: 291 K / Method: vapor diffusion, sitting drop / pH: 7.5 / Details: 0.1 M (NH4)2SO4 0.1 M TRIS pH7.5 20% (w/v) PEG1500 |
-Data collection
Diffraction | Mean temperature: 100 K / Serial crystal experiment: N | ||||||||||||||||||||||||||||||
---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|---|
Diffraction source | Source: ![]() ![]() ![]() | ||||||||||||||||||||||||||||||
Detector | Type: DECTRIS EIGER2 X 9M / Detector: PIXEL / Date: Jul 7, 2021 | ||||||||||||||||||||||||||||||
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ray | ||||||||||||||||||||||||||||||
Radiation wavelength | Wavelength: 0.979 Å / Relative weight: 1 | ||||||||||||||||||||||||||||||
Reflection | Resolution: 3.2→49.54 Å / Num. obs: 30769 / % possible obs: 100 % / Redundancy: 18.5 % / CC1/2: 0.999 / Rmerge(I) obs: 0.153 / Rpim(I) all: 0.036 / Rrim(I) all: 0.157 / Net I/σ(I): 20.3 | ||||||||||||||||||||||||||||||
